Flashpoint: Hal Jordan #2 (2011) is a gripping instalment from one of DC Comics' most radical reimaginings — the Flashpoint saga. This alternate reality tale strips away the familiar and replaces it with a high-stakes narrative where characters like Hal Jordan are recast in dramatically different roles. In this version, Hal is not a Green Lantern, but a fearless fighter pilot caught in a crumbling world on the brink of war. Penned by Adam Schlagman, this second issue in the three-part limited series delves deeper into Hal’s military duties, thrusting him into a life-or-death mission that tests his morals and resolve. With the world ravaged by conflict between Atlanteans and Amazons, Hal’s mission is clear — but the price of following orders may be more than he’s willing to pay. This story captures a grounded, human Hal Jordan, one whose heroism shines through even in the absence of a power ring.

Ben Oliver’s artwork stands out as both gritty and cinematic, adding a visceral texture to the story. His use of shadows and bold linework complements the bleak, war-torn setting, while bringing a surprising emotional depth to the characters. The visual storytelling enhances the script’s pace, capturing both the intensity of aerial dogfights and the quieter, reflective moments that make Hal's journey so impactful.
